CNC Machine Maintenance: Top Practices for Lifespan
To ensure the extended operational functionality of your CNC machine, scheduled maintenance is completely required. A proactive program focuses identifying and correcting potential issues before they cause expensive check here downtime and serious repairs.
- Lubricate every moving parts as per the OEM's recommendations.
- Clean swarf and cutting fluid build-up often.
- Check hydraulic lines for drips and replace them immediately.
- Observe motor heat and rectify any deviations.
- Arrange annual alignment services with a qualified technician.
By adopting these simple guidelines, you can considerably extend the uptime and worth of your CNC setup.

CNC Machine Safety: Key Guidelines and Practices
Operating a CNC system requires careful adherence to safety guidelines . Regularly commencing any operation , ensure all shields are in place and operating correctly. Do not bypass or disable safety devices – they are intended to prevent significant injury. Utilize appropriate PPE , including face protection and ear protection. Review the machine's manual and potential hazards before starting work, and report any problems immediately to a manager . Sufficient training is required for all employees.
